Philco 39-30 Code 121 Wiring and Antenna
#4

Richard, thanks for the advice. The IF wires weren't as rotted as some others in the chassis. I got the 2nd IF out and re-wired already and even located a 51K Ohm resistor that appeared on the parts list but not on the parts location diagram. It was inside the IF can. I'll do the 1st IF today.
The nut at the top was as you described--it just held the guts to the can housing. There was no way to remove just the cover; the whole can had to come out.
